Quick Account Setup, Server Settings, And Mods To Use
Players should set a clear username and enable two-factor login when possible. They should link their account to email and verify it. AlternativeWay recommends choosing servers with low ping in the same region. They should set the server tick rate and view distance to match their hardware. They should install OptiFine or Fabric for performance and mod support. For safety, they should run only trusted mods. New players can use a lightweight HUD mod to track FPS and ping. These simple steps prevent early errors and improve play.
Optimize Controls, Performance, And Visuals For Competitive Play
Players should set keybinds for quick actions and test them in practice. They should lower particle effects and clouds to steady FPS. They should cap frame rate to avoid input lag spikes. AlternativeWay suggests a consistent mouse sensitivity and disables mouse acceleration in the OS. They should use a high-contrast resource pack that keeps hitboxes visible. Players should prioritize stable FPS over ultra visuals. Regular driver updates and a clean background process list keep performance steady. These changes help them react faster and last longer in matches.
Building Smart Bases: Layouts, Materials, And Defense
They should plan base layout with distinct zones for storage, crafting, and defense. They should use blast-resistant materials around critical rooms. AlternativeWay favors stone variants for balance of cost and strength. They should build choke points that limit attacker movement and allow defenders to focus fire. They should add hidden escape routes and elevated watch positions. Lighting must cover perimeters to prevent mob spawns. They should label chests and keep duplicates in separate spots. A clear base plan saves time and stops common raids.
Surviving Longer: Resource Management And Early-Game Priorities
Players should secure food and wood in the first minutes. They should find a safe shelter and craft basic tools. AlternativeWay advises players to mine iron early and upgrade tools. They should start a small livestock pen and farm basic crops. They should split ores between immediate use and storage for upgrading. Players should carry repair materials and a spare weapon. They should prioritize armor and a shield before long trips. Consistent resource planning reduces risky runs and extends survival time.
Automated Farms And Redstone Shortcuts
They should automate basic farms to free time for exploration. AlternativeWay shows how to automate wheat and sugarcane with water flows and hoppers. They should build a simple chicken cooker for steady food and XP. Small redstone lines can save clicks: a piston door, an item sorter, and a furnace array. They should keep designs compact and test them in creative first. Players should use repeaters to time signals and avoid lag by spacing complex circuits. Automation cuts manual chores and lets players focus on objectives.
PvP And Mini-Game Strategies That Win More Matches
Players should warm up with aim drills and short duels before ranked games. They should learn strafing, block-hitting, and critical timing for sword hits. AlternativeWay recommends using short burst strafes and controlled sprinting in fights. Players should keep a consumable slot ready for quick healing. They should study common map choke points and use height to gain advantage. In mini-games, they should watch for predictable spawns and bait opponents into traps. Practicing these small habits raises match win rates.
Community Play: Communication, Etiquette, And Team Roles
Teams should assign clear roles: scout, builder, defender, and attacker. They should use short, precise voice or text commands during matches. AlternativeWay asks players to respect turn-taking and avoid spam. They should share resources fairly and keep group storage labeled. New players should ask for help and accept simple tasks to learn. Good etiquette prevents friction and improves team success. Regular teams should run brief strategy checks before matches to align goals and reduce confusion.
